Culver to Host Elder Abuse Awareness Press Conference June 9

Senator Lynda Schlegel Culver News Release

HARRISBURG – Sen. Lynda Schlegel Culver (R-27), together with Journey to Justice, will host an Elder Abuse Awareness press conference on Tuesday, June 9, at 9:30 a.m. in the Main Rotunda of the Pennsylvania Capitol Building.

Held in advance of World Elder Abuse Awareness Day on June 15, the press conference will bring together legislators and advocates to highlight the growing need to protect older adults from abusers, who are often trusted caregivers.

The event will include discussion of Alice’s Law, legislation to establish an Elder Abuse Registry, as well as related legislation to hold abusers accountable and protect care-dependent older Pennsylvanians.

“Older Pennsylvanians deserve to live with dignity, safety and respect,” Culver said. “This event will bring together advocates, families and lawmakers to focus on stronger protections and greater awareness of elder abuse.”

Alice’s Law is inspired by Alice Longenberger, whose story has helped bring attention to the need for stronger safeguards for older adults and care-dependent individuals.

The press conference will be held Tuesday, June 9, at 9:30 a.m. in the Main Rotunda of the Pennsylvania Capitol Building.
